Martin Ødegaard scored a crucial 75th-minute goal to secure Arsenal's 1-0 victory over Napoli in their Champions League opener at the Stadio Diego Armando Maradona. Despite dominating possession and creating numerous chances, Napoli struggled to break down Arsenal's defense, missing key players like Scott McTominay. The result marks a strong start to Arsenal's European campaign following their runners-up finish last season.
